Zenia Marshall is a multifaceted Canadian artist, excelling as a film and television actress, as well as an emerging indie alternative pop singer and songwriter. Her impressive resume boasts a recurring guest star role in the popular Peacock TV series "One Of Us Is Lying", which has garnered international recognition and a top 10 spot on Netflix.
In addition to her acting credits, Zenia has also made a mark in the television world with her leading role in the TV series "Date My Dad", starring alongside Hollywood legends Barry Watson and Raquel Welch. Her early film debut saw her supporting lead role in Debbie Gibson's movie "Summer of Dreams".
Zenia's most recent cinematic endeavor was her theatrical film debut in Michael Kennedy's horror movie "It's A Wonderful Knife", and she has also made guest appearances in notable shows such as CW's "Supernatural" and SYFY's "Van Helsing".
Beyond her on-screen endeavors, Zenia's passions extend to her family band, with whom she tours internationally as a singer in Luisa Marshall's award-winning Tina Turner Tribute. She also co-directs and headlines as an artistic director in the nationally toured theatre act "Relive The Music 50s/60s Show", and performs with various musicals and rock bands.
As a singer-songwriter, Zenia independently produces her music videos and projects, and continues to release her own original music, blending dreamy vocals, guitars, and synths to create an ethereal cinematic ambiance within her genre-bending alternative indie pop sound.
